What Role Do Algorithms Play In Shaping The Visibility Of Political Endorsements On Social Media?
Introduction
The impact of algorithms on social media is significant, particularly concerning the visibility and sharing of political endorsements among users. These powerful algorithms shape which content appears in users' feeds, crucially influencing the reach and effectiveness of political messaging.
Understanding Social Media Algorithms
Social media algorithms are complex sets of rules and calculations that influence what users see in their feeds. These algorithms evaluate numerous factors, including user engagement metrics such as likes, shares, comments, and individual data like browsing patterns. For political endorsements, these algorithms play a key role in either boosting or limiting visibility based on how well the content matches a user's preferences and online behaviors.
- User preferences: Algorithms analyze past user interactions to customize feeds.
- Content engagement: Posts with substantial likes, shares, or comments are often prioritized for visibility.
- Recency: Recently posted content typically receives higher visibility, though this can differ by platform.
The Influence of Political Endorsements on Public Opinion
Political endorsements disseminated through social media can greatly shape public opinion. When a prominent figure endorses a candidate or cause, the algorithm's ability to amplify that endorsement can lead to varying levels of engagement and reach. Endorsements with high engagement rates are more likely to go viral, while others may become less visible due to algorithmic filtering. Understanding how social media platforms display endorsements is essential for political candidates and campaigns to effectively utilize social media for outreach and public engagement.
- Viral potential: Strongly endorsed content can rapidly spread through shares, reaching broader audiences.
- Algorithmic bias: Certain endorsements may be favored by platform algorithms, affecting visibility levels.
- Echo chambers: Algorithms may create filter bubbles where users primarily see endorsements that reinforce their established beliefs.

Expert Quote
Dr. Zeynep Tufekci, Sociologist and Author
Algorithms are not just neutral tools; they shape the flow of information and influence what we see and what we don't, significantly impacting important social phenomena, including political discourse.
Book: 'Twitter and Tear Gas: The Power and Fragility of Networked Protest', 2017
